Physical aspects of self-organization processes in composites. 1. Simulation of percolation clusters of phases and of inner boundaries
Abstract
A range of percolation models of cluster systems of composites is discussed. In the models the parameters of the clusters of a substance and inner boundaries were obtained by the Monte Carlo method, and the possibility of affecting the properties of composite materials at the early stages of structure formation was studied.
